<blockquote data-quote="Greyfox" data-source="post: 1955644" data-attributes="member: 10291"><p>I will always try for a shot rested as low to the ground as possible. Over half my LR shots in Wyoming have been from the prone position. At least 1 foot of bipod height(to clear grass) with a rear bag. For more upright positions I carry a set of collapsible shooting sticks that cover from sitting to standing positions. I also have the option of using my backpack for additional support.</p></blockquote><p></p>
